Why does this product work?

Horses spending a lot of time at pasture do not always receive all required vitamins, minerals and trace elements from grass alone. A lick bucket can therefore be a practical addition to the daily feeding programme.

Immunoblok Caval combines essential nutrients with garlic in a free-access bucket. This allows horses to supplement their daily ration, especially during periods when they spend a lot of time outdoors.
